Transaction 4707e707d6c29583087ecf799d4fbb5fb7cc037134283ce2b720ccbbee79f27f
4 Input
1 Outputs
- 4707e707d6c29583087ecf799d4fbb5fb7cc037134283ce2b720ccbbee79f27f:0
value 5139739
address 126VRx99rTykbn2kBanNaMUUeYAB9yd7Lr